Understanding the Ehsaas Program and the 8070 Code
The Ehsaas Program 8070 check online functionality is directly linked to the BISP (Benazir Income Support Programme). For those unfamiliar, the Ehsaas Program is a flagship initiative by the Government of Pakistan, focusing on poverty alleviation and social protection. It encompasses various sub-programs, each targeting different aspects of need, such as cash transfers, educational stipends, and healthcare support. The 8070 SMS service is a primary channel established to facilitate eligibility checks and registration inquiries. When you send your CNIC number to 8070, you're essentially querying a database to see if your information matches the criteria set for the program. This system was designed for convenience, allowing people, especially those in remote areas with limited internet access, to get information quickly and easily. It’s a vital tool for transparency and accessibility, ensuring that the benefits reach the intended recipients without unnecessary hurdles. The program's scale means millions of people are involved, and a system like 8070 is essential for managing the flow of information and ensuring that applicants are kept informed. How to Perform Your Ehsaas Program 8070 Check Online
Alright, let's get to the nitty-gritty of how you can perform your Ehsaas Program 8070 check online. It’s actually quite straightforward, guys! First things first, you'll need your Computerized National Identity Card (CNIC) number. This is the unique identifier for every Pakistani citizen and is essential for all government-related services. Once you have your CNIC number ready, grab your mobile phone. Open the messaging application, just like you would to send a text to a friend. In the 'To' field, type in 8070. Now, in the message body, type your 13-digit CNIC number without any spaces or dashes. For example, if your CNIC number is 12345-6789012-3, you would type 1234567890123. After typing your CNIC, send the message. You should receive an SMS response from 8070 within a few minutes. This response will inform you about your eligibility status for the Ehsaas Program. It might say you are eligible, not eligible, or provide further instructions if more information is needed. It’s really that simple! This method is widely used because it bypasses the need for internet access, making it a lifeline for many. Remember to send it from a SIM card registered under your own name to avoid any issues. The system is designed to be robust, but clear and accurate input is key. So, double-check that CNIC number before hitting send! This is the most direct way to get information through the 8070 channel.
What Your 8070 SMS Response Means
So, you've sent your CNIC to 8070, and you've got a reply. Awesome! But what does that SMS actually mean? Let's break down the common responses you might get when you do your Ehsaas Program 8070 check online. The most straightforward response is usually an eligibility confirmation. If it says something like, "Congratulations! You are eligible for the Ehsaas Program," that’s fantastic news! It means you meet the criteria, and you'll likely receive instructions on how and where to collect your cash assistance. Another common response might indicate that you are not eligible. This could be due to various reasons, such as your income level being too high, owning certain assets, or not meeting other specific program criteria. The message might say, "You are not eligible for the Ehsaas Program at this time." Don't get discouraged if you receive this; program criteria can sometimes change, or there might be other government assistance programs you could qualify for. Sometimes, the response might be a bit more nuanced. You could receive a message asking for more information or directing you to visit a specific Ehsaas center or BISP office for verification. This is often a part of the due diligence process to ensure the funds are distributed correctly. It might say, "Your eligibility requires further verification. Please visit your nearest BISP Tehsil office with your original CNIC." In such cases, it’s crucial to follow the instructions promptly. Always keep a record of the SMS you receive, as it might be needed for future reference or if you need to follow up. Understanding these responses is key to knowing your next steps.
Troubleshooting Common Issues with 8070 SMS
Even with a system as straightforward as the 8070 SMS service, guys, sometimes things don't go as smoothly as we'd like. Let's talk about some common issues with the Ehsaas Program 8070 check online and how you can tackle them. One frequent problem is not receiving a response at all. This could happen for a few reasons. First, check if you have sufficient balance on your SIM card; while it’s usually a free service, network issues can sometimes arise. Second, ensure you sent the message correctly – your CNIC number must be accurate and without any spaces or dashes. If you're still not getting a reply, try sending the message again after a short while, maybe an hour or two, as the system might be experiencing high traffic. Another issue is receiving an error message. This could indicate an invalid CNIC format or a temporary system glitch. Again, re-sending the message after confirming the correct format is the best first step. If you consistently get error messages, it might be worth contacting the Ehsaas helpline or visiting a BISP office to inquire about potential issues with your CNIC's registration in their system. Some users report getting vague responses. If the message you receive isn't clear about your eligibility or next steps, it's always best to err on the side of caution and seek clarification. This usually means visiting a designated Ehsaas center or a BISP office. They have trained staff who can look up your details and provide accurate guidance. Remember, persistence is key. Don't give up if your first attempt doesn't yield the desired result. Double-checking your input and trying again is often all it takes. For any persistent problems, direct contact with the program authorities is your most reliable solution.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Ehsaas Program 8070
We've covered a lot, but you guys might still have some burning questions about the Ehsaas Program 8070 check online and the program itself. Let's tackle some frequently asked questions!
Q1: Is the 8070 SMS service free? A: Generally, yes, the SMS service to 8070 is considered free or extremely low cost, designed to be accessible. However, it's always a good idea to check with your mobile network provider or ensure you have a minimal balance on your SIM card just in case.
Q2: Can I check eligibility for someone else using their CNIC? A: It's best to use the CNIC of the person applying. While you might be able to check the status with someone else's CNIC, the response might be generic, or verification processes later on might require the applicant themselves. It’s always recommended for the applicant to perform the check using their own details.
Q3: What if I receive a message saying my CNIC is invalid? A: This usually means there's an error in the CNIC number you sent. Double-check the 13 digits of your CNIC, ensuring there are no spaces or dashes, and try sending it again. If the problem persists, visit a BISP office.
Q4: How often can I check my Ehsaas Program status? A: You can check your status whenever you need to, but frequent checks might not yield new information unless there's an update from the program authorities. Use the SMS service or online portals as needed.
Q5: What if I forgot my CNIC number? A: You'll need your original CNIC card or a copy to send to 8070. If you've lost your card, you'll need to obtain a replacement from NADRA (National Database and Registration Authority) first.
Q6: Can I register for the Ehsaas Program via SMS 8070? A: The 8070 service is primarily for checking eligibility and status, not for initial registration. Registration often happens through specific surveys (like the BISP survey), online portals, or by visiting designated centers.
Q7: What should I do if I suspect a scam related to Ehsaas Program 8070? A: Never share your personal information, bank details, or money with anyone claiming to be from the Ehsaas Program via SMS or phone call, unless you are absolutely sure it's an official communication at a designated center. Report any suspicious activity to the Ehsaas helpline immediately.
